Output 396da18330da73b65cf18f3a77ca4f7a98bc5374bcfc0c82b4c6a0d54a79a67e:0

value
31830949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a56cefe322877b4fb95903218e984829031cca OP_EQUAL
address
3Dsfy2Q2Bm8aDJereXLzee7rKuhHAVtJmt
transaction
396da18330da73b65cf18f3a77ca4f7a98bc5374bcfc0c82b4c6a0d54a79a67e
confirmations
545664
spent
true